The Ensoniq ZR-76 is a professional-grade synthesizer and sampler workstation released by Ensoniq in 1998. It features a 61-key velocity-sensitive keyboard, a powerful effects processor, and a 16-track sequencer. The ZR-76 is capable of producing a wide range of sounds, from classic analog synthesizers to modern digital sounds. It also includes a variety of expansion cards, allowing users to customize their sound.
